Output 322446eb965bffffcde501604228275ea76b18656422abbf8b25a23961c640ae:0

value
399500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 420042df65dd680ec560852505448c1ea45d5758 OP_EQUALVERIFY OP_CHECKSIG
address
171yup2U1dbGmXdGmbqfgSSnUmEM487LgY
transaction
322446eb965bffffcde501604228275ea76b18656422abbf8b25a23961c640ae
spent
true